4 - HANDLING EQUIPMENT FOR BURYING MACHINES (OPTIONAL)

This equipment was specifically installed on the barge for the requirements of the IFA 2000 work. The barge serves as a surface support vessel for two 54-ton burying machines, used alternatively and each carrying two pilots.

This equipment is owned by EDF and must be removed before delivery of the barge.

Given the stability of the barge, this equipment permits normal use of the machine in prevailing summer weather conditions in the English Channel,
I.e.:
wind <27 kts
swell <2.5 m
wave interval 5 to 7 s

Exceptional recovery of the machines may be considered in less favourable conditions (3 m swell, for example).

The dimensions of the gantry also allow possible recovery of the burying machine (8.7 x 4.95 x 4.4 m) whatever its position.

This handling equipment is composed principally of:



4.1 GANTRY

- Two pros in the shape of an inverted U bolted to two sills welded to the deck.
One of the U is angled outboard, and the other towards the centre of the barge.
These two U are connected at the top by two cross-ties and braced to the deck by a third.

- A walkway supporting two power drums, 2 m in diameter and each stocking 150 m of 90 mm umbilical.

- Roller slopes and pulleys for reeling of umbilicals.



4.2 LIFTING SYSTEM

- Double hydraulic capstan:

- 84 t at 15 m/mm
- 115 t brake

- Breech-tackle winding-drum joined to the double capstan to stock 150 m of breech-tackle
- Nylon dia 144 mm breech-tackle - tensile strength 420 t
- Fame : CMU 54 t BV 03/95
- Table CMU 54 t



4.3 TRANSFER TRAY

- Two raisable beams articulated to the gantry sills with a treadway extending
10 m portside of the barge.

- A 110 m² lattice metal tray supported by 4 rollers and driven by chains and a hydraulic motor.

- This tray allows transfer of a burying machine for the vertical of the gantry to its garage position on the deck



4.4 ORLOP DECK

 - A 330 m² orlop deck aft of the gantry (one the startboard side) raised 1 m above the main deck, forming a garage and servicing area for the burying machines on the same level as the transfer tray.
